Pre-rendered CSS output

.css-gradient-pro-gradient {
  background: linear-gradient(135deg, #b2e5ff 0%, #dbf096 50%, #ffccff 100%);
  background: linear-gradient(135deg, #b2e5ff 0%, #b0e6ff 4.5%, #abe8ff 9.1%, #a1ecfc 13.6%, #96f1f5 18.2%, #91f5e6 22.7%, #9af8d1 27.3%, #acf7bb 31.8%, #c0f5aa 36.4%, #cff29e 40.9%, #d8f198 45.5%, #dbf096 50%, #dfef93 54.5%, #eaeb8c 59.1%, #fbe484 63.6%, #ffd985 68.2%, #ffcd95 72.7%, #ffc5b4 77.3%, #ffc4d3 81.8%, #ffc6ea 86.4%, #ffc9f7 90.9%, #ffcbfd 95.5%, #ffccff 100%);
  background: linear-gradient(135deg in oklch, oklch(89.51% 0.0634 230.46) 0%, oklch(91.94% 0.1162 119.45) 50%, oklch(90.51% 0.0874 326.27) 100%);
  background-blend-mode: normal;
}
